3 ENRICHMENT COURSES Grade Level = Child s current grade placement Location: SAES Time: 8:15 AM - 12:15 PM Time: 8:00 AM - 12:00 PM Children s Engineering (SU32) Dates: July 7th - July 17th July 21st - July 31st Cost: $80.00/resident $160.00/non-resident Location: SAES (Grades K-2) Children s Engineering (SU31) (Grades 3-5) Dates: July 7th - July 17th Location: SAES July 21st - July 31st Cost: $80.00/resident $160.00/non-resident Students will participate in hands-on instructional experiences designed to develop skills in critical thinking, engineering, problem solving, and creativity. World Languages Spanish (SU15) or German (SU14) (Grades 3-5) Date: July 7th - 17th Location: SAES Cost: $80.00/resident $160.00/non-resident Spanish (SU15) or German (SU14) (Grades 3-5) Date: July 21st - 31st Cost: $80.00/resident $160.00/non-resident Students will learn basic phrases including colors, greetings, foods, alphabet, body parts, songs, and much more. Students will explore and celebrate cultural traditions. Playtime with Polymers (SU28) (Grades 3-5) Date: July 21st - 24th Cost: $60.00/resident $120.00/non-resident Polymers are everywhere! Slime, bouncy balls, strawberries, spiders, bugs and YOU! Students will conduct actual chemistry-based investigations to unlock the secrets of polymers in our natural world. Robotics & Programming (SU39) (Grades 3-5) Date: July 7th - 10th Cost: $60.00/resident $ non-resident In this new camp we are combining Hi-Tech STEM robotics & programming skills utilizing BirdBrain Technologies, LLC Finch Robots! Scratch & Snap! And Alice Programming languages will be used, as well as LEGO WeDo and Mindstorm EV3 robotics. 3

4 ENRICHMENT COURSES Keyboarding (SU36) (Grade 5) Dates: Location: Atlee High School Session I - July 7-9 & 14-16, 2014 Session II - July & August 4-6, 2014 Time: 8:00 AM - 12:00 PM Cost: $75.00/resident only Students will develop basic keyboarding skills in this course with an emphasis on the development of proper keyboarding technique, speed, and accuracy. Students will explore the use of a variety of software, including word processing. (Participants will be current 5th, 6th, 7th and 8th graders.) Middle School Jump Start /Organization & Study Skills (SU37 (Grade 5) Date: July 7th -10th Locations: Atlee High School Cost: $65.00/resident only Time: 8:00 AM - 12:00 PM Would you like to know why homework takes you so long? Have you wondered how to really prepare for a test? This session will help you to focus & to manage your time more efficiently. You will leave the final session empowered with organization & study skills & ready for the school year. (Participants will be current 5th graders.)
